Seychelles proudly showcased its leadership in ocean governance and the Blue Economy at the Island States Ocean Summit held in Tokyo, Japan, from 3–4 June 2026.

Represented by Principal Minister and Minister for Agriculture, Fisheries and Blue Economy, Hon. Wallace Cosgrow, Seychelles shared its internationally recognised achievements in marine spatial planning, sustainable fisheries management, marine conservation, innovative Blue Bond financing and integrated ocean governance.

A major outcome of the Summit was the launch of the OCEAN STATES INITIATIVE – a new ten-year framework to strengthen scientific cooperation, capacity development and partnerships among island states. This initiative aligns closely with Seychelles' national priorities for climate resilience, biodiversity conservation and sustainable ocean management.

The Summit reaffirmed the important role of Small Island Developing States in shaping global ocean governance and highlighted the need for greater support in ocean science, climate adaptation and sustainable financing.

As Seychelles continues to champion practical solutions for a healthy and productive ocean, we remain committed to advancing a resilient and sustainable Blue Economy for current and future generations. 🌊🇸🇨

Dans le cadre de la mise en œuvre de la politique nationale de la République de Côte d'Ivoire en matière d'économie bleue, Son Excellence Monsieur Sidi Tiémoko TOURÉ, Ministre des Ressources Animales et Halieutiques, a effectué une mission d'échanges et d'imprégnation en République des Seychelles, du 11 au 12 juin 2026.

À cette occasion, Son Excellence Monsieur Wallace COSGROW, Ministre Principale, Ministre de la Pêche, de l'Agriculture et de l'Économie Bleue des Seychelles, et Son Excellence Monsieur Sidi Tiémoko TOURÉ ont eu des échanges fructueux sur le développement de l'Économie Bleue, la gestion durable des ressources océaniques, le développement de la pêche et de l'aquaculture, ainsi que sur le renforcement de la coopération entre les deux pays.

Les deux parties ont réaffirmé leur volonté commune de promouvoir l'Économie Bleue comme un levier de croissance durable, de création d'emplois et de sécurité alimentaire.

La délégation ivoirienne a salué l'expérience seychelloise en matière de gouvernance maritime, de pêche durable et de conservation des ressources marines.

Les discussions ont permis d'identifier plusieurs axes prioritaires de coopération, notamment la gouvernance de l'Économie Bleue, la gestion durable des ressources halieutiques, la lutte contre la pêche illicite (INN), le développement de l'aquaculture, le partage d'expertise technique ainsi que la recherche et l'innovation.

À l'issue des échanges, les deux parties ont convenu de poursuivre les concertations en vue de la signature prochaine d'un Protocole d'Accord destiné à renforcer la coopération bilatérale dans les domaines de l'Économie Bleue, de la pêche et de l'aquaculture.

Seychelles recently attended the 17th edition of the Monaco Blue Initiative(MBI) and the 2nd edition of the Blue Economy and Finance Forum (BEFF) from 27-29th May both organized by the Prince Albert II of Monaco Foundation, the Oceanographic Institute of Monaco with support from the Government of Monaco.

The Seychelles delegation was led by Principal Minister Wallace Cosgrow, Minister for Fisheries, Agriculture and the Blue Economy accompanied by Mr. Alain de Comarmond, Secretary of State for Fisheries and Blue Economy and Mr. Chrissant Barbe, Director General in the Department of Blue Economy accompanied by Ambassador Extraordinary and Plenipotentiary of Seychelles in Brussels, Mr. Kenneth Racombo.

In addition to the two events the Seychelles delegation along with the delegation from Mauritius assisted the official launch ceremony of the report ‘ Indian Ocean Expedition, 2022 Final Report’ published by the Monaco Explorations. Minister Cosgrow and Mr. Barbe (Seychelles JMA Focal Point) was invited to sign the launch of the report along with their counterparts from Mauritius. The report covers the expedition that Monaco Exploration conducted in the waters of Seychelles, Mauritius, La Reunion and the Joint-Management Area managed by Seychelles and Mauritius.

The MBI explored how to turn political ambition, scientific expertise and financial mobilisation into measurable action for the ocean. Minister Cosgrow had the opportunity to deliver a keynote speech at the event related to the segment ‘BBNJ and high seas MPAs – looking ahead’, Minister Cosgrow emphasized on Seychelles’ championing role from negotiations, leading to the ratification of the BBNJ Agreement, 1st country in Africa and 4th globally and the plans ahead when it comes to domestication of the BBNJ Treaty and finally on Seychelles achieving its 30X30 marine conservation goal with the completion of the Seychelles Marine Spatial Plan and the plans ahead with its implementation.

The Seychelles delegation finally attended the Blue Economy and Finance Forum (BEFF) attended by a variety of stakeholders predominantly the private financing sector where the subject of financing the blue economy was discussed extensively and as well as opportunities available in private capital sector and investment areas in the Blue Economy.

During both events, the Seychelles delegation also had a bilateral meeting with the Monaco Oceanographic Institute, the Monaco Exploration and had interactions with different individuals and organisations on potential future collaboration and cooperation. Minister Cosgrow also undertook several interviews with different media outlets during the events.
